Determination of Thiacloprid,Spirotetramat and Its Metabolites Residues in Litchi and Longan by High Performance Liquid Chromatography-Tandem Mass Spectrometry

Abstract:
      An analytical method was established for the determination of thiacloprid,spirotetramat and its four metabolites residues in litchi and longan by high performance liquid chromatography-tandem mass spectrometry(HPLC-MS/MS) with QuEChERS cleanup.The residues in samples were extracted with acetonitrile,dehydrated with anhydrous magnesium sulfate and sodium chloride,then purified with C18 and GCB.The extract was separated on a Poroshell-120 EC-C18 column with 0.1% formic acid-acetonitrile as mobile phase by isocratic elution,detected by HPLC-MS/MS with positive electrospray ion source in multi reaction monitoring(MRM) mode,and quantified by external standard method.Results showed that there existed good linearities for six analytes in the range of 1-500 μg/L with their correlation coefficients(r2) more than 0.990.The limits of detection(LODs) and limits of quantitation(LOQs) were 0.03-0.3 μg/kg and 0.1-1.5 μg/kg,respectively.The average recoveries for the analytes at spiked levels of 1,10,100 μg/kg were in the range of 80.4%-99.5% with relative standard deviations of 1.4%-6.4%.The developed method was simple,sensitive,accurate and reliable,and could meet the requirements for rapid screening and monitoring of thiacloprid,spirotetramat and its metabolites in fruits such as litchi and longan.
